India has taken a major step in bridging the digital divide for tribal communities with the launch of the Adi Vaani App. This AI-powered mobile application is designed to preserve, translate, and digitize tribal languages, ensuring that indigenous voices are heard in the modern digital era.
India is home to over 461 tribal languages, many of which are at risk of extinction. Losing them would mean losing centuries of oral traditions, folklore, cultural knowledge, and history.
The Adi Vaani App, developed with support from premier institutions like IIT Delhi, IIIT Hyderabad, and BITS Pilani, aims to prevent this loss by providing digital tools that make tribal languages accessible in education, governance, and everyday communication.
AI-Powered Translation
Converts tribal languages into mainstream Indian languages and vice versa.
Supports both text and speech-based translation.
Speech-to-Text & Text-to-Speech
Enables tribal users to interact with digital platforms in their native dialect.
Optical Character Recognition (OCR)
Translates tribal scripts from books, manuscripts, and handwritten texts into digital form.
Preservation & Archiving
Stores audio recordings and text datasets to safeguard tribal knowledge for future generations.
User-Friendly Interface
Designed to be simple so that even first-time smartphone users can benefit.

Q1: What is the Adi Vaani App?
Adi Vaani is an AI-powered app launched in 2025 to preserve, translate, and digitize India’s tribal languages.
Q2: Who developed the Adi Vaani App?
It was developed by a consortium including IIT Delhi, IIIT Hyderabad, and BITS Pilani, with government support.
Q3: What languages does Adi Vaani support?
Currently, the app covers selected tribal languages, with plans to expand to more dialects.
